WCD examining women safety measures in taxi aggregators

New Delhi, June 26: The Ministry of Women and Child Development is examining different measures to curb crimes against women in taxis, an official said here on Tuesday. “There are various issues in the operation of cab services. We are examining how women can be ensured safety while travelling via cab providers. We will soon propose ideas,” the official said. Officials from the Ministry recently met the representatives of taxi aggregators Ola and Uber after an Ola cab driver in Bengaluru allegedly forced a woman passenger to strip. The driver was arrested. “There are already sufficient laws which assure safety of women but what is lacking is implementation,” the official said. (IANS)
